Allah says;
وقالوا ما في بطون هذه اﻻنعام خالصة لذكورنا ومحرم على أزواجنا وإن يكن ميتة فهم فيه شركاء
سيجزيهم وصفهم
And they say: "What is in the bellies of such and such cattle is for our males alone, and forbidden to our females, but if it is born dead, then all have shares therein." He will punish them for their attribution (of such false orders to Allah).
Abu Ishaq As-Subayi narrated that Abdullah bin Abi Al-Hudhayl reported that Ibn Abbas said that,
وقالوا ما في بطون هذه اﻻنعام خالصة لذكورنا
(And they say: "What is in the bellies of such and such cattle is for our males alone..."),
refers to milk.
Awfi said that Ibn Abbas said about this Ayah,
وقالوا ما في بطون هذه اﻻنعام خالصة لذكورنا
(And they say: "What is in the bellies of such and such cattle is for our males alone..."),
"It is about milk, which they prohibited for their females and allowed only their males to drink. When a sheep would give birth to a male sheep, they would slaughter it and feed it to their males, but not to their females. If the newly born lamb was a female, they would not slaughter it, but if it was stillborn, they would share in it (with their females)! Allah forbade this practice.''
Similar was said by As-Suddi.
Ash-Shabi said,
"The Bahirah's milk was only given to the men. But if any cattle from the Bahirah died, both men and women would share in eating it.'' Similar was said by Ikrimah, Qatadah and Abdur-Rahman bin Zayd bin Aslam.
Mujahid commented;
وقالوا ما في بطون هذه اﻻنعام خالصة لذكورنا ومحرم على أزواجنا
(And they say: "What is in the bellies of such and such cattle is for our males alone, and forbidden to our females...''),
"It refers to the Sa'ibah and the Bahirah.''
Abu Al-Aliyah, Mujahid and Qatadah said that Allah's statement,
سيجزيهم وصفهم
(He will punish them for their attribution) means,
uttering such falsehood.
This is explained by Allah's statement,
وﻻ تقولوا لما تصف ألسنتكم الكذب هذا حلل وهذا حرام لتفتروا على الله الكذب إن الذين يفترون على الله الكذب ﻻ يفلحون
And say not concerning that which your tongues falsely utter: "This is lawful and this is forbidden." so as to invent lies against Allah. Verily, those who invent lies against Allah will never prosper. (16:116)
Allah said,
إنه حكيم
Verily, He is All-Wise,
in His actions, statements, Law and decree.
عليم
All-Knower.
in the actions of His servants, whether good or evil, and He will recompense them for these deeds completely
